Emini Dow Jones December contract
Emini Dow Jones bear trap as we spike below 24000 then rocket. Holding above first support at 24430/400 targets 24560/590 then strong resistance at 24730/760. Watch for a high for the day. Shorts need stops above 24800. A break higher targets 24970/25000 before very strong resistance at 25050/100. Try shorts with stops above 25200.
Minor support at 24230/210 but below 24200 risks a slide to 24090/070 before the low at 23900/890. A break below here is a sell signal targeting 23800/750. Below 23700 look for important support at 23480/450.
Nasdaq holding minor support at 6658/55 meets strong resistance at 6676/79. If we continue higher look for 6693/98. Above 6715 targets 6730/33, 6745/48 & perhaps as far as strong resistance at 6750/55. Shorts need stops above 6775.
Below 6650 risks a slide to 6635/30 then 6610. Downside is expected to be limited but below 6600 look for 6560/55 & 6540/30 before 6505/6495. Watch important support at 6460/50. A break below here is a longer term sell signal.
